The Rise of Online Gambling Regulations
The emergence of the internet has transformed the gambling industry, making it more accessible than ever before. However, this rapid growth has also prompted various governments to adapt their legal frameworks to regulate online gambling effectively. These regulations aim to protect consumers, promote responsible gaming, and generate tax revenue, resulting in a complex tapestry of laws that vary significantly from one jurisdiction to another.

For instance, the United States has a patchwork of laws where each state can determine its own regulations regarding online gambling. Some states, like New Jersey and Pennsylvania, have embraced online casinos, while others remain staunchly opposed to legalizing online betting. This inconsistency creates confusion for players and operators alike, as they must navigate a web of different legal environments to ensure compliance. As the online gambling market continues to expand, clearer frameworks will be necessary to unify the legal landscape.
Internationally, countries like the United Kingdom have established comprehensive regulatory bodies, such as the UK Gambling Commission, to oversee online gambling activities. These bodies enforce strict compliance measures, ensuring that operators adhere to responsible gambling practices. This approach not only protects consumers but also helps to bolster the integrity of the gambling industry as a whole. As more nations consider the benefits of regulated online gambling, the trend towards clearer legal guidelines is likely to continue.
The Impact of Technology on Gambling Laws
Technological advancements have significantly influenced the gambling landscape, prompting lawmakers to reassess existing regulations. Innovations such as blockchain technology, artificial intelligence, and mobile applications have transformed how gambling is conducted, necessitating updates to legal frameworks. For instance, blockchain has introduced transparency in transactions, prompting some jurisdictions to explore new laws that accommodate cryptocurrencies in gambling. These changes reflect a growing recognition of technology’s role in shaping consumer expectations and operational standards.
Moreover, the rise of live dealer games and virtual reality casinos has challenged traditional notions of gambling. These technologies offer immersive experiences that blur the lines between physical and online gambling environments. As a result, regulatory bodies are tasked with developing laws that address the unique risks and benefits associated with these new formats. This ongoing evolution calls for collaboration between technology providers and regulators to ensure that new gaming experiences are safe, fair, and legally compliant.
The integration of technology also brings about concerns related to data privacy and cybersecurity in gambling operations. As companies collect vast amounts of consumer data, lawmakers are increasingly focused on establishing regulations to protect user information. Striking a balance between innovation and consumer protection will be vital for fostering a healthy gambling ecosystem that meets the demands of a tech-savvy audience.
The Role of Responsible Gambling Initiatives
As gambling becomes more mainstream, there is a heightened focus on responsible gaming practices. Regulatory bodies worldwide are implementing measures to encourage responsible gambling and mitigate the risks associated with addiction. For example, many jurisdictions now require operators to provide tools that allow players to set limits on their gambling activities, ensuring that consumers can enjoy gambling without compromising their financial stability. These initiatives reflect a growing recognition of the social responsibilities that come with the gambling industry.
Furthermore, collaboration between governments, operators, and non-profit organizations has become essential in developing effective responsible gambling strategies. Awareness campaigns, educational resources, and support services for those struggling with gambling addiction are becoming more prevalent, promoting a healthier approach to gambling. Regulatory frameworks are increasingly incorporating these initiatives to create an environment where players are informed and supported throughout their gambling experiences.
As these responsible gambling measures gain traction, they can also positively influence the perception of the gambling industry. By prioritizing player welfare, operators can foster trust and loyalty among their customers, which in turn can lead to sustainable business practices. Ultimately, the legal landscape of gambling will continue to evolve, focusing on maintaining a balance between entertainment and social responsibility.
As the gambling industry evolves, new market trends are emerging, driving changes in regulations across the globe. One significant trend is the increasing legalization of sports betting, which has gained momentum following landmark rulings, such as the repeal of the Professional and Amateur Sports Protection Act in the United States. This change has allowed states to regulate sports betting, resulting in a new revenue stream and increased consumer engagement. However, this rapid expansion has also raised questions about integrity, leading regulators to implement stringent measures to ensure fair play.
Another trend is the growth of e-sports betting, which has caught the attention of regulators as more players turn to competitive gaming as a legitimate source of entertainment. As e-sports become mainstream, the need for regulatory frameworks that address this new form of betting is crucial. Laws concerning age restrictions, fairness, and consumer protection will be essential in ensuring the integrity of e-sports betting, providing a safe environment for enthusiasts.
Moreover, the rise of microtransactions and in-game betting within video games presents new challenges for regulators. These practices blur the lines between traditional gambling and gaming, prompting discussions about the appropriate regulatory responses. The gambling industry must stay attuned to these market trends and adapt regulations accordingly to maintain consumer protection and industry integrity.
